Output 644ccc75621684e99fae68ce2e58db865cd0843d3973f1aa725ee5d71ec087a6:1

value
3980068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9998b3db24febba541b1417f1e39b387833104b OP_EQUAL
address
3MXaVb7Bu72xBG9ZygdsXG6FB5CJZhccie
transaction
644ccc75621684e99fae68ce2e58db865cd0843d3973f1aa725ee5d71ec087a6
spent
true